Embracing Change in the Construction Landscape

The construction sector is not known for its agility, yet the recent shift towards innovation illustrates a collective commitment to modernizing practices. The integration of advanced technologies is giving contractors the tools they need to meet burgeoning industry demands. Cloud solutions allow for seamless data sharing, while job site sensors enable real-time monitoring of progress and safety—essential features in the fast-paced world of modern construction.

As Canada’s foremost contractors make strategic technology choices, they are paving the way for a more efficient and competitive construction landscape throughout the 2020s and beyond.
